Technological Leap in Camera Design

The prominence of the Pura 80 Ultra lies particularly in its revolutionary triple rear camera arrangement, which is said to integrate state-of-the-art elements. The highly anticipated “Red Maple” multi-spectral sensor is slated to be among its core components. Coupled with two 50MP periscope zoom lenses, it seems Huawei may be leveraging its renowned RYYB technology to capture vibrant and comprehensive images. Moreover, it is rumored to employ a newly self-developed sensor equipped with SuperPixGain HDR 2.0 capability, which could enhance photo quality in varied lighting conditions dramatically. Such advancements could potentially set a new benchmark in smartphone photography, allowing the Pura 80 Ultra to deliver unparalleled visual experiences previously unattainable with earlier models.
